Transaction 16e683c93bfc197ad7ed3236c26468d20247547d97d2e776dc1e43d29abeb4fa

1 Input
2 Outputs
  • 16e683c93bfc197ad7ed3236c26468d20247547d97d2e776dc1e43d29abeb4fa:0
  • value  1359250
    address  1tEKpKuDdmAGX2EickfTenTvvq4FfwGVs
  • 16e683c93bfc197ad7ed3236c26468d20247547d97d2e776dc1e43d29abeb4fa:1
  • value  3603500
    address  3Jg3arkAgEg1WbYgtUvjGcvHLrtowMKZed